  • Publication number: 20230193918
    Abstract: The invention relates to an impeller receptacle, in particular for an impeller of a fan, comprising at least one rotationally symmetrical body. The rotationally symmetrical body has a first end face, a second end face and a lateral face, wherein at least one radial bore extends radially from the lateral face into the rotationally symmetrical body and an assembly recess extends from the first end face into the radial bore. A detent ball having a ball diameter and a spring are arranged in the at least one radial bore, wherein the detent ball can be pressed radially outwards by means of the spring. The radial bore has at least one first, inner radial bore diameter and a second, outer radial bore diameter, the second, outer radial bore diameter being smaller than the ball diameter.

  • Patent number: 11054144
    Abstract: The invention relates to an extractor device comprising a centrifugal blower (16) as an extraction fan (6), with an upwards suction opening (14) facing the hob (8), around which an annular space (20) is formed. The first air-guiding channel (10) flows into the suction opening (14) of the centrifugal blower (16). The annular space (20) comprises a side wall (22) by means of which the discharge air flow leaving the centrifugal blower (16) is deflected. A collecting vessel (24) is embodied in a second plane below the centrifugal blower (16), for collecting particles bounding off the side wall (22), and the discharge air flow flows out of the annular space (2) in a second air-guiding channel (28) out of the extraction fan (6).

  • Publication number: 20130118352
    Abstract: The invention relates to an air extraction device (2) comprising an intake opening (4), a downstream air duct for an air flow (L), said air duct extending in a first section through a rotatingly driven fan wheel (6) radially outward and extending in a second section downstream of the outlet openings (5) of the fan wheel (6) such that the air flow (L) is deviated in an approximately axial direction to the fan wheel (6), and runs into an exhaust opening (8). The second section has a lateral wall (10) that is arranged opposite to the outlet openings (5) of the fan wheel (6) at a distance thereto. The aim of the invention is to improve the capacity of the air extraction device. For this purpose, the second section comprises a through-flow compartment (12) arranged in the plane of rotation of the fan wheel (6) which compartment is arranged downstream of the outlet openings (5) of the fan wheel (6), which is radially limited by the lateral wall (10) and in which no air guideways are arranged.

  • Publication number: 20110171898
    Abstract: An exhaust hood having a first fan wheel sucking in and transporting away room air. A second fan wheel sucks in external air and is arranged axially displaced relative to the first fan wheel. Guide vanes are arranged externally about the first and second fan wheels. The guide vanes are embodied as a cavity and form venting passages. A first air flow exiting from the first fan wheel and a second air flow exiting from the second fan wheel are guided past each other, separate from each other, through the guide vanes and are directionally deflected by the guide vanes. Walls of the guide vanes form a surface for heat exchange between the first and second air flows.

  • Patent number: 7470298
    Abstract: A device for removing suspended particles from an airflow has an intake opening, an air conveying the duct, and a fan. The air conveying duct deflects the airflow with regard to its flow direction at least sectionally. In order to filter the suspended particles almost completely from the air, the airflow is guided in the air conveying duct by positive guiding elements along a general conveying direction such that the airflow is subjected to at least a twofold sequentially arranged curve-shaped deflection in different directions. The height of at least one positive guiding element projecting into the air conveying duct is smaller than the free height of the flow cross-section of the air conveying duct in the area of the positive guiding element.
